It is a disc that is divided into coloured segments. It can have three segments, each shaded with one of the primary colours red, green and blue, or it can be divided into seven segments shaded with the colours of the rainbow; red, orange, yellow, green, blue, indigo and violet. When you spin the disc rapidly the colours merge to give the appearance of white light. It shows that what we see as white is in fact a combination of all colours.

Unfortunately mixing pigment is not like mixing light. If you mix equal parts of all three primary colours of light, you will get white light. If you mix equal parts of the tree primary pigments you will get some form of black/grey/brown.
This Q&A is about light colours. Paint colours are substances, and different from light colours.If you hold up a glass prism to a beam of sunlight, you'll see the light form a rainbow of colours. This is called the spectrum. It consists of all the colours that make up "white" light.Although you might be able to see seven colours in the spectrum, the white light is really made up of three basic colours. These are called the primary colours because they cannot be made from any other colours. The primary colours of light are red-orange, green, and violet blue. The other colours you see in spectrums or rainbows are made by a mixture of the primary colours.When the naked eye looks at the spectrum, it can see three mixed colours, which are called secondary colours. The secondary colours in light are green-blue, yellow, and magenta-red. You can produce these colours by mixing the primary colours in certain combinations.
